Abstract:
An investigation was made of multiphoton dissociation of chloroethylene dichloroborane (HClC = CHBCl2) in a pulsed CO2 laser radiation field. The main products of infrared dissociation of the active medium were identified. It was shown for the first time that in a pulsed CO2 laser field the chloroethylene dichloroborane molecule dissociates to give elemental boron with up to 80% of 10B.
